欢迎来到天天文库
浏览记录
ID:27373877
大小:164.08 KB
页数:48页
时间:2018-12-03
《计算机的发展与应用》由会员上传分享,免费在线阅读,更多相关内容在应用文档-天天文库。
1、计算机的发展与应用l计算机系统的基本构成l微机基本操作lWINDOWS基础知识lWINDOWS汉字基本输入技术lWINDOWS文件管理lWINDOWS程序管理lWINDOWS常用工具简介lINTERNET基本应用1.1计算机的发展与应用什么是计算机?计算机(Computer,俗称电脑)是一种能接收和存储信息,并按照存储在其内部的程序对输入的信息进行加工、处理,然后输出处理结果的高度自动化的电子设备。计算机的特点处理速度快、计算精度高、存储容量大、逻辑判断能力强、可靠性高和通用性强。1.1计算机的发展与应用1.1.1计算机的发展阶段一、第一台电子计算机ENIAC1.1
2、计算机的发展与应用二、计算机的分代主要根据所使用的电子器件划分1.1计算机的发展与应用三、计算机的发展趋势1.1计算机的发展与应用1.1.2计算机分类按照用途,可分为通用计算机和专用计算机。按照性能,可分为巨型机、小巨型机、大型机、小型机、工作站和个人计算机六大类:1.1计算机的发展与应用1.1.3计算机的应用领域(1)科学计算(2)数据处理(3)计算机辅助技术CAD/CAM/CAI等(4)过程控制(5)人工智能机器人/专家系统/模式识别(6)网络应用1.1计算机的发展与应用1.1.4计算机与信息技术1.1.4.1信息l信息(Information)是对客观事物的反
3、映,是对社会、自然界的事物特征、现象、本质及规律的描述。l从计算机角度来看,信息是经过计算机加工、处理的资料和数据,如文字、图形、声音、影像等。l信息具有广泛性、时效性、滞后性、可再生性和可传递性等特点。l与物质和能源一样,信息也是人类可以利用的重要资源。所谓信息时代就是信息资源的利用占主导地位的时代。1.1计算机的发展与应用1.1.4.2信息技术信息技术(IT)是指能扩展信息功能的技术,包括:l感测与识别技术l信息传递技术l信息处理与再生技术l信息施用技术信息技术是当今世界发展的热点,其核心是计算机与现代通信技术的结合。1.1计算机的发展与应用1.1.4.3计算机
4、中的信息表示一、信息与数据l计算机内部的信息是以二进制形式表示。二进制是逢2进1。l数据是信息的具体表示形式,而信息是数据所表达的含义。例如,数值20是一个数据,可能表示某班有20人、某人20岁或某物20吨等信息。l信息与数据是一个密不可分的有机整体。信息和数据这两个名词常常可以通用。1.1计算机的发展与应用二、信息单位l最小单位:bit、比特、位l最基本的存储单元:Byte、字节,包括8个bitl常用单位:1KB(千字节)=1024Byte=210Byte1MB(兆字节)=1024KB=220Byte1GB(吉字节)=1024MB=230Byte1TB(太拉字节)
5、=1024GB=240Bytel机器字(字):计算机能够直接处理的二进制位串l机器字长(字长):一个机器字所含二进制位的位数。一般为8的倍数,如8、16、32、64、1281.1计算机的发展与应用三、为什么采用二进制?l二进制的“0”和“1”可以分别用电器元件的两种状态来表示,很容易实现。如开关的接通为1,断开为0;高电平为1,低电平为0等。假如采用十进制,要制造具有十种稳定状态的物理电路,则是非常困难的。l二进制数的运算规则简单,容易用计算机硬件实现,也便于逻辑判断。1.2计算机系统的基本构成1.2.1计算机的基本结构现代计算机都是存储程序计算机,又称冯•诺伊曼型
6、计算机,其核心设计思想有:l计算机由控制器、运算器、存储器、输入设备和输出设备五大基本部件组成。l采用二进制形式表示数据和指令。l存储程序和程序控制的工作原理。1.2计算机系统的基本构成冯•诺依曼型计算机的基本结构1.2计算机系统的基本构成1.2.2计算机系统的组成计算机系统包括硬件系统和软件系统,这两部分互相依赖,不可分割。1.2计算机系统的基本构成1.2.3计算机软件系统1.2.3.1系统软件系统软件是用来扩大计算机的功能、提高计算机的工作效率以及方便用户使用计算机的软件。分为:l操作系统l语言处理程序l系统服务程序l数据库管理系统1.2计算机系统的基本构成一、
7、操作系统(OS)l定义:OS是直接控制、调度和管理计算机软、硬件资源的系统软件,负责提供程序的运行环境和用户的操作环境。l功能:进程管理、作业管理、存储管理、设备管理和文件管理。l常用OS:DOS、OS/2、Windows、Unix、Xenix和Linux等。l分类:单用户单任务操作系统、单用户多任务操作系统、多用户多任务分时操作系统和网络操作系统。1.2计算机系统的基本构成二、语言处理程序语言处理程序是为用户设计的编程服务软件,其作用是将用某种程序设计语言(如C、C++、Java、VisualBasic等)编写的源程序翻译成机器能识别的目标程序。不同编程语言有
此文档下载收益归作者所有